After the election on Saturday, May 2, Breckenridge will soon have a new mayor and one new city commissioner, but the rest of the city commission and the local school board will remain the same.

City Election

Kord Trammel had the most votes for mayor, unseating current Mayor Bob Sims and beating out two additional challengers, Brent Ensey and Paul Huntington, who is the Place 4 City Commissioner. Place 1 City Commissioner Blake Hamilton will maintain his position on the commission after garnering more votes than challenger John Green. Justin Rose was unopposed for the Place 2 commission seat, currently held by Greg Akers, who did not run for re-election.

Although the results are unofficial until canvassed, the City of Breckenridge released the following results:

Note: These results are unofficial until canvassed on May 12, 2026.

 

The votes are scheduled to be canvassed at 5:30 p.m. Tuesday, May 12, at City Hall, 105 N. Rose Ave.

BISD Election

In the Breckenridge Independent School District Board of Trustees election, there were four positions open. Three candidates were unopposed, and Place 4 had four candidates. The school board will remain unchanged as incumbent Paul Lippe had the most votes for Place 4.

As with the City election, the following results are unofficial until canvassed:

Note: These results are unofficial until canvassed on May 11, 2026.

 

According to information from BISD, the votes will be canvassed at a special BISD meeting at 5 p.m. on Monday, May 11, at the administration office, 208 N. Miller St.
